NSW to receive $11.9 billion less from the GST over the next four years
New South Wales Treasurer Daniel Mookhey discusses how the state budget will be affected by receiving a decreased share of GST, which will amount to $11.9 billion over four years.
In an exclusive interview with Sky News Australia, Mr Mookhey says the decrease in New South Wales' share of the GST will have a big impact on the budget and could affect the state's triple-A rating.
"People will see tomorrow what New South Wales finances would have looked like if we had simply kept the same share of GST, we did last year relative to how it looks now that the Commonwealth Grants Commissions has taken $11.9 billion off NSW."
